Charming, Rustic Hotel in Wine Country

Posted 14 Sep 2016
Pros: The views, the hotel's friendly dogs that made it feel like home, the unusual organic swimming pool.
Location: Montipulciano is a great little hill city - very walkable, lots of nice restaurants. This is a good base for exploring nearby hill towns.
My husband and I stayed here 2 nights as our home base to explore the wine country. The hotel is off the beaten path, very private, with beautiful views of the vineyards. Even so, it is walkable (.6 miles) to downtown Montipulciano. The owner is very hospitable and the rooms were rustic yet comfortable.
